Register 0x01 (TRX_STATUS):
A read access to TRX_STATUS register signals the current radio transceiver state. A state
change is initiated by writing a state transition command to register bits TRX_CMD (register
0x02, TRX_STATE). Alternatively a state transition can be initiated by the rising edge of pin 11
(SLP_TR) in the appropriate state.
